  • April Selection

    Compass Gallery 178 West Regent Street, Glasgow, Glasgow

    Mixed exhibition of notable Scottish artists and British Modern Masters and a selection of Scottish Contemporaries. Paintings and drawings including works by John Bellany, James Cowie, Joan Eardley, Sir John Lavery, Bet Low, William McCance, Philip Reeves, The Scottish Colourists, with bronzes by Vincent Butler, Shona Kinloch, Paul Mount, Euan Uglow and Dennis Westwood.

  • Riso Club 100: Exhibition & Live Print Programme

    Glue Factory 22 Farnell Street, Ramp Entrance, Glasgow, Glasgow

    RISO CLUB 100 is a free exhibition and public programme celebrating a big milestone for RISOTTO Studio’s not-for-profit postcard subscription, RISO CLUB. For almost a decade, RISO CLUB has produced 100+ issues (and counting) of artist editions from around the world, printed by hand in Glasgow and posted out monthly to letterboxes across every continent.
